Ticket — Wellness Room, Norbeck House, Floor 2.

Hey night crew — the wellness room booking panel is frozen again, so bookings are paper-only tonight. Sheet's taped to the door; 45-minute slots, wipe down the recliner after use. Panel reboot is scheduled for Friday. Room still locks normally, so get in with the code below.

badge for fafof-yajef: bdg-JTFOG-95442

**Handover: Consent banner rollout (Project Lanternleaf)**

Hey — passing this one over before my week off. The new consent banner is at 25% rollout; plan is to bump to 50% Wednesday if opt-in rates hold steady and no spike in support tickets. Watch the `consent_events` stream for dropped writes — that was flaky last week but seems fixed. Kill switch is the `banner_v2` flag, flip it off if anything looks weird. Rollout decisions go through the person below.

approver of hahaf-hahaf = Druion Druius Kasax Eliox

Handover — Driftwell pooler (from Marek to Ilse)

Plugin authors keep hitting pool exhaustion because they open raw connections instead of borrowing from Driftwell's pool. Docs now say: always use the pool handle, never construct clients directly. Idle timeout was lowered last sprint; leases past 30s get reclaimed. Watch the reclaim counter after any plugin release. Current production pool settings are the following.

config for bahop-baduf:
[kasion]
team = lamath
access_code = ac_d807e5
host = kasion.paliqcloud.corp
port = 4000
owner = julix.tamvan
peer = frair.qorvelsoft.local

## KioskGuard Environments

Quick overview for the eng sync: KioskGuard (the watchdog that restarts frozen kiosk units) runs in three environments — lab, pilot, and fleet. Lab reboots aggressively for testing, pilot mirrors fleet but with extra logging, and fleet is the conservative production setup running on all Derrow Plaza kiosks. Fleet is the only one with paging enabled. The fleet environment currently runs with these settings.

deployment values, kadug-fawip:
[fenath]
port = 9200
region = north-3
host = fenath.lumicworks.corp
timeout_ms = 250
retries = 7